I’ve been running two versions of Meteotemplate for some time, my main site wessexweather.net using the api and another using realtime.txt and update.php. This second site was running on an addon domain with a Cron job running update.php every minute.
Over the weekend I decided to move this site from the addon domain to a subdomain mytempest.wessexweather.net. The file structure is exactly the same except using the subdomain address instead of the addon domain.
Now update.php returns “Unable to load data for realtime.txt”, but realtime.txt is updating every 30 seconds into the root. I have also checked that the Main Setup has been amended correctly.
I am thinking that subdomains behave differently from addon domains perhaps? Perhaps the path to realtime.txt is incorrect somewhere?
Can anyone identify where I am going wrong?

It seems to work correctly now.
I think you have identified correctly the problem.
You may specify the path to the file in two ways:
- locally ( you have to find the correct absolute or relative path )
- or via 'http' ( using the url of the file which should be https://mytempest.wessexweather.net/realtime.txt )

I solved the problem by specifying the path to realtime.txt in /meteotemplate/update/updateSettings.php. I honestly can’t remember having to do this before!
